
GraphQL Codegenは、GraphQLスキーマとクエリから型定義を自動生成するためのツールです。2018年に登場し、迅速な開発サイクルと柔軟性で人気を集めました。この記事では、その機能と導入方法について詳しく解説します。
目次
この記事の目次
- GraphQL Codegenとは何か?
- GraphQL Codegenの歴史
- GraphQL Codegenの仕組み
- GraphQL Codegenと他のツールの比較
- まとめ
GraphQL Codegenとは何か?

GraphQL Codegenは、開発者が手動で型を書く必要を省略し、エンドポイントの変更にも迅速に対応できるように設計されています。これにより、プロダクション環境でのAPIの安定性と保守性が向上します。
GraphQL Codegenの歴史

GraphQL Codegenは、2018年に最初の公式リリースが行われました。当初から多くの開発者の注目を集め、その後も頻繁な更新と拡張によって今日の形に成長しました。
GraphQL Codegenの仕組み

GraphQL Codegenは、プロジェクト内で利用する言語やフレームワークに応じて、適切な型定義を自動生成します。これにより開発者の作業効率が大きく改善され、エラーの早期発見も可能になります。
GraphQL Codegenと他のツールの比較

GraphQL Codegenを使用することで、手作業に比べて開発効率が大幅に向上します。また、エンドポイントのアップデートに対しても迅速な反応が可能です。
まとめ
GraphQL Codegenは、GraphQLを用いたプロジェクトにおいて型定義の自動化と保守性を高める重要なツールです。
※本記事はIT用語辞典の手書きドラフトです。公開前に最新情報・出典を確認のうえ加筆修正してください。

コメント